 A monochromatic source having wavelength 2480A0 is used to irradiate a metallic sphere of radius 2 m and work function 3eV. If the emission of photoelectrion  is stopped after sometime then charge on the sphere at that instant is 

a
8πε0
b
4πε0
c
16πε0
d
2πε0

detailed solution

Correct option is C

energy of the incident photon is 124002480=5 eVwork function 3 eV. so according to Einstein's equation  hν=W+ eVs      eVs= 2eV  stopping potential will be  2V  when the potential of the sphere becomes 2 V electron emission is stopped   potential of the sphere   V=q4πε0r=2 V   q =8πεr=16πε0
